This report provides a detailed analysis of leadership and management practices within the hospitality industry, with a specific focus on Hyatt Hotels. It begins by examining the performance management process, outlining key steps such as establishing goals, developing plans, taking action, assessing performance, and providing rewards. The report then delves into the stages of team development, from forming to adjourning, highlighting how these stages contribute to creating high-performance teams. Furthermore, it explores leadership in the 21st century within the hospitality organization, emphasizing the importance of adapting to changes, customer service, and technological advancements. Finally, the report addresses the causes of conflict and various conflict management skills and strategies within the leadership development process, providing a comprehensive overview of key concepts in the field.
